*Rule of 2 - Where the GM rolls with whatever direction/suggestion/idea is presented first by at least two people in the party. Useful to avoid cases of dithering around over which direction to proceed in or whether to open a door or not.

I usually distinguish between familiars and other pet classes for initiative. Because eidolons, animal companions, and phantoms are more involved in combat situations, I place them on their own initiatives.
